We've compared over 90 video services that appear on iPads and Android tablets and compared the functionality available in both. Perhaps it's no great surprise given the fragmented nature of Android but we find that iPad video user interfaces are generally more evolved.
Content recommendation appears in only 40% of the services we've looked at in our VUI Library research tool, Search is only available in two-thirds of products and personalisation functionality is lacking overall.
